Subject: hugetlb: replace BUG() with BUILD_BUG() for dummy definitions

The file linux/hugetlb.h has many places where dummy symbols were defined
so that the main source code would contain fewer:

    #ifdef CONFIG_HUGETLBFS

or

    #ifdef CONFIG_TRANSPARENT_HUGEPAGE

If there were any misuse of these symbols, the only symptom would be an
OOPS at runtime.  Change the BUG() to BUILD_BUG() to catch any such abuse
at compile time instead.
